Day 2 Pyramids of Giza - Sphinx - Sakkara & Memphis Tour (B)
After breakfast, get ready to meet your Egyptologist guide for a visit to the enigmatic Sphinx and Pyramids of Giza. At 500 feet high and 750 feet wide at its base, the Great Pyramid of Khufu (Cheops), the only survivor of the Seven Great Wonders of the ancient world, is a breathtaking structure built from enormous stone blocks with a white limestone covering.
After taking some token pictures, it’s time to visit the Pyramid of Chephren. The top part retains the original facing of smoothly finished stone, showing how the pyramids would have appeared back in ancient Egyptian times. Besides the pyramid, you will see the Great Sphinx stretching out over 45 metres, carved out of a natural rocky outcrop. Afterwards, marvel at the pink granite slabs on the pyramid of Mycerinus, the smallest of the three pyramids.
Your tour continues with a visit to Memphis, one of the most important cities in Egypt. From the 3rd millennium BC, this 'City of the Dead’ was the capital of ancient Egypt when King Menes unified upper and lower Egypt. At the end of today’s tour, you will see the first real pyramid in ancient Egypt, the Pyramids of King Zoser in Saqqara. Look back on all the fantastic snaps from the day while you are transferred to your hotel.

Day 3 Egyptian Museum - Salah El Deen Citadel - Muhammad Ali Mosque & Old Cairo (B)
Today is a big day filled with culture! In the morning, enjoy a guided tour of the famous Egyptian Museum in Cairo. It's the richest museum of Egyptian antiquities worldwide and contains pharaonic treasures from over 5,000 years ago. The rectangular building has a large dome on the ground floor containing massive exhibitions.
Afterwards, you will visit the medieval Salah El-din citadel, an Islamic-era fortification in Cairo against the Crusaders. Explore this ancient fortress and marvel at its brilliant domed ceilings, suspended lights, and commanding views of Cairo. The citadel houses the Alabaster mosque of Muhammad Ali.
You will then drive to Old Cairo and visit the Coptic Cairo, a part of Old Cairo which encompasses the Babylon Fortress, the Hanging Church, The Greek Church of St. George and many other Coptic churches and historical sites. It is believed in the Christian tradition that the Holy Family visited this area and stayed at the site of Saints Sergius Church (Abu Serga). In the evening, feel free to explore Cairo at your leisure.

Day 4 Cairo - Aswan - Temple of Philae - Begin 3-Night 5-Star Nile Cruise (B/L/D)
Cairo Airport for your domestic flight to Aswan. Upon your arrival, enjoy a guided tour of the "Aswan High Dam”, an embankment dam built across the Nile in Aswan between 1960 and 1970.
Afterwards, you will visit the beautiful Temple of Philae, dedicated to worshipping the Goddess of Love, Isis. Take a short motorboat ride to the majestic Philae Temple on Philae Island. Philae Island is a rocky island in the middle of the River Nile, and the Temple was an ancient pilgrimage centre for the cult of Isis. This sacred site was revered from the Pharaonic era to the Greek, Roman, and Byzantine periods.
Later in the day, you will board the ‘MS Royal Esadora’ ship to begin your three-night 5-star cruise along the beautiful Nile River. Settle in and enjoy lunch as you watch the day go by. In the afternoon (if weather permits), enjoy a sailing cruise around Elephantine Island aboard a traditional wooden Felucca sailing boat. Once back on board, enjoy a traditional dinner.

Day 7 Luxor - Valley of The Kings Tour (B)
After breakfast, it's time to disembark your cruise and transfer to the West Bank of Luxor, where you will then enjoy a tour of the Valley of the Kings, known as the ‘Gateway to the Afterlife’. The ancient Egyptians built impressive tombs for their pharaohs, of which the most famous can be found in the Valley of the Kings. Rising out of the desert plain in a series of terraces, you will also see the Temple of Hatshepsut - often referred to as the Pharaoh Queen. On the way back to the river Nile, the road passes by the famed Colossi of Memnon, two massive stone statues of the Pharaoh Amenhotep III.

Day 8 Luxor - Dendera - Temple of Hathor & Abydos (B)
Today discover the ancient sites of the Dendera complex and visit the Temple of Hathor, goddess of love and joy. The temple is located in Dendera, north of Luxor. Afterwards, visit the Great Temple of Abydos, one of the main historical sites in Abydos. It was a cemetery for Egypt's earliest kings and later became a pilgrimage centre for worshipping the god Osiris.
In the afternoon, transfer back to Luxor for your overnight stay.
